Kathmandu, Mar. 10
German Ambassador to Nepal
Udo Eugen Volz, who is also the Honorary President of the Nepal German Chamber
of Commerce and Industry (NGCCI), stressed a sound business climate is
essential to attract investment and strengthen trade and economic activities in
Nepal.
Speaking at an interaction
programme with business leaders from NGCCI and the Federation of Nepalese
Chambers of Commerce and Industry (FNCCI) in Kathmandu recently, he encouraged
Nepali entrepreneurs to actively participate in trade fairs and forums in both
Nepal and Germany, the NGCCI said in a statement on Tuesday.
Volz also noted the growing
interest of German tourists in Nepal, particularly in mountaineering and
adventure tourism.
President Santosh Chandra
Kunwar pointed to the importance of increasing German investment in Nepal,
enhancing Nepal–EU economic cooperation, and addressing the stagnation in
labour and skilled migration agreements.
Immediate Past President
Anup Bahadur Malla said that Nepal previously enjoyed a trade surplus with
Germany but is now facing a deficit, so we need to address challenges related
to standards, accreditation, and market access to promote exports.
Members of NGCCI also raised
concerns related to visa simplification, tourism promotion, and export
facilitation, which were positively received by officials of the German
Embassy.
